Electric Power Calculator
Electric power is the rate at which electrical energy is transferred or consumed. P = V × I (voltage × current), and by Ohm's law can also be expressed as P = I²R or P = V²/R. Measured in watts (W) or kilowatts (kW).
- 1P = V × I (Power = Voltage × Current)
- 2P = I² × R (using resistance and current)
- 3P = V² / R (using resistance and voltage)
- 4Energy consumed: kWh = kW × hours; cost = kWh × tariff rate
